Default Thoughts on aftermarket damper (crank pulley)?

Thoughts, Pros, cons, on aftermarket fluid dampner for LT1 corvette? Found an o.e. weight of around 17lbs. And found a aftermarket that weighs 8.8lbs. Does anybody have any experience with this?

If you are going to buy an aftermarket dampener, do yourself a favor and buy an ATI. They are easier on cranks, bearings, and are usually worth a couple hp. Don't just buy something light. There are better places to save weight.

Good luck, Ed
